    Understanding the Panama Canal Cruise Season

    When planning your Panama Canal cruise, it’s vital to consider the cruise season to make the most of your journey. Factors like weather conditions, crowd levels, and overall experience can vary depending on the time of year you choose to sail through this iconic waterway.

    Dry Season vs. Wet Season

    You’ll find two distinct seasons in Panama that can impact your Panama Canal cruising experience:

    1. Dry Season: Running from mid-December to mid-April, this period offers sunny days, minimal rainfall, and lower humidity. If you prefer clear skies and drier conditions for your cruise, scheduling your trip during the dry season is ideal. The calm weather during this time enhances the overall cruise experience, making it a popular choice among travelers.
    2. Wet Season: Spanning from May to November, the wet season brings higher humidity levels and increased rainfall. While this season may deter some travelers due to the occasional downpours, it also has its perks. The landscapes are lush and vibrant, and you may find great deals on cruises during this time. Keep in mind that rain showers are usually short-lived and shouldn’t significantly impede your cruise enjoyment.

    Peak Tourist Times in Panama

    To avoid crowds and ensure a more serene and laid-back cruise experience, it’s beneficial to be aware of the peak tourist times in Panama:

    • High Season: From mid-December to mid-April, Panama attracts a large number of tourists, which can result in crowded tourist spots and higher prices. If you prefer a quieter and more intimate cruise, consider sailing outside of these peak months for a more relaxed journey.
    • Low Season: The period from late May to early December is considered the low season in Panama. During this time, tourist numbers decrease, offering a more peaceful environment for your cruise. Additionally, you may find more budget-friendly deals on accommodations and cruise packages, making it a great choice for savvy travelers.

    Factors to Consider When Choosing the Best Month

    Weather Patterns and Climate

    When selecting the best month for your Panama Canal cruise, think about the weather conditions during the dry season, which spans from mid-December to mid-April. This period offers clear skies, minimal rain, and calm weather, making it an ideal time for smooth sailing and enjoyable outdoor activities. On the other hand, the wet season from May to November brings lush green landscapes and occasional rain showers. If you prefer quieter waters and sunny skies, booking your cruise during the dry season is recommended.

    Crowds and Pricing

    For a more serene and budget-friendly experience, consider the crowds and pricing when deciding on the best month for your Panama Canal adventure. Peak tourist times in Panama generally coincide with the dry season, leading to larger crowds and potentially higher prices. If you prefer a more tranquil atmosphere and prefer not to navigate through throngs of tourists, opt for the low season from May to November. During this period, you’ll likely find more affordable cruise deals and enjoy a quieter journey through the canal.

    Wildlife Spotting Opportunities

    Another essential factor to ponder is the wildlife spotting opportunities available during your Panama Canal cruise. The diversity of wildlife varies throughout the year, so choosing the right month can enhance your chances of spotting unique species. Consider traveling during the wet season, particularly from June to October, to witness vibrant rainforest flora and fauna in their element. If wildlife observation is a highlight of your cruise experience, this period offers excellent opportunities for birdwatching and admiring the region’s rich biodiversity.

    The Best Months for a Panama Canal Cruise

    Advantages of Cruising in January and February

    During January and February, the Panama Canal offers optimal cruising conditions. You’ll enjoy sunny days and cool breezes, making it an ideal time to explore this engineering marvel. The dry season ensures clear skies, perfect for admiring the panoramic views as you sail through the canal. Wildlife spotting opportunities are abundant, from exotic birds to tropical plants, enhancing your cruising experience.

    Benefits of Shoulder Months: April and May

    Opting for a cruise in the shoulder months of April and May can be a smart choice. With fewer tourists compared to the peak season, you can appreciate a more tranquil voyage through the canal. The weather remains pleasant, with lower chances of rain, allowing you to explore without interruptions. April and May strike the right balance between good weather, fewer crowds, and potentially budget-friendly deals, ensuring a rewarding Panama Canal cruise experience.

    Planning Your Panama Canal Cruise

    Booking in Advance

    When planning your Panama Canal cruise, booking in advance is essential to secure your spot on the desired cruise ship, especially during the peak season from mid-December to mid-April. It’s advisable to make reservations several months ahead to ensure availability and potentially benefit from early booking discounts. By booking early, you can also have more choices in cabin selection and itinerary options. Keep in mind that popular cruises tend to fill up quickly, so don’t wait until the last minute to book your Panama Canal adventure.

    What to Pack for Different Times of the Year

    Packing for your Panama Canal cruise depends on the time of year you’ll be traveling. For cruises during the dry season from mid-December to mid-April, when the weather is sunny and pleasant, pack lightweight clothing, sunscreen, a hat, and sunglasses to stay comfortable during shore excursions and while on deck. In contrast, for the wet season from May to November, include rain gear such as a waterproof jacket, umbrella, and waterproof shoes to prepare for occasional rain showers and higher humidity levels. Regardless of the season, don’t forget essentials like a camera, binoculars for wildlife spotting, and any required travel documents to make the most of your Panama Canal experience.
